Actually, I don't think it has anything to do with the number of files in the dir. I can run off Windows SMB shares all day long....but using Samba 2.2.7a on my Gentoo box does not work at all. FYI, my Gentoo box has Samba setup as a PDC and works perfectly (roaming profiles, SMB print server and all) for all of my Wintendo boxen as well as my Turtle Beach Audiotron. Yes, it even works on boxes that are not joined to the domain....so....technically it should work unless there is a bug in the SMB implementation in XBMP. My Xbox doesn't lock up....it just simply shows nothing at all...but I can still step back in the menus. Currently using March 12th CVS build.
